1. LG WM4000HWA
This one’s easy to use, has smart sensors to figure out what kind of clothes you’re washing, and is super gentle on fabric. It also finishes loads faster than most.
It cuts wash time, handles both delicates and denim well, and if you like smart features, you can even connect it to Wi-Fi.
2. GE GFW850SPNRS
A great choice for busy households. It’s really good at getting rid of smells and stains, and has a venting system that helps prevent that musty washer smell when you forget to unload a load.
It’s strong on performance, but still looks sleek. A nice balance.
3. Speed Queen TR7
No frills, just power. This one doesn’t come with fancy screens or apps- but it lasts forever and washes like a commercial machine.
It uses more water than newer models (in a good way), so it’s especially great for towels, bedding, and anything thick or textured. A real workhorse.
4. Samsung WF45T6000AW
If you want something reliable without overspending, this is a solid pick. It’s quiet, has a self-cleaning option for the drum, and fits nicely in smaller laundry areas.
It rinses clothes well, something not all machines do- which makes a big difference, especially if you’ve got sensitive skin.
